Output ef905d0796b367175c7d3339d11008e707fe1d802b6e93e09669da63472d13f8:1

value
107050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9311f709a2a007bf9a4ebc14ea5cf52ba436e740 OP_EQUALVERIFY OP_CHECKSIG
address
1EQdrRrX854E6uWSVRhEBnyjCXnHqZWdfh
transaction
ef905d0796b367175c7d3339d11008e707fe1d802b6e93e09669da63472d13f8
spent
true